Overview

Kazakhstan is the largest landlocked country in the world, rich in natural resources, particularly oil, natural gas, and minerals. Its economy is heavily dependent on commodity exports, driving significant growth and investment. The country plays a strategic role in Central Asia and maintains strong ties with Russia and China.
